Roles Classification
Biological Role:
GABA modulator  A substance that does not act as agonist or antagonist but does affect the gamma-aminobutyric acid receptor-ionophore complex. GABA-A receptors appear to have at least three allosteric sites at which modulators act: a site at which benzodiazepines act by increasing the opening frequency of gamma-aminobutyric acid-activated chloride channels; a site at which barbiturates act to prolong the duration of channel opening; and a site at which some steroids may act.
